Starting in 1978, Senator Cropsey has over 16 years of experience serving in the House and Senate, and is currently chair of the Judiciary Committee, a member of the Appropriations Committee and the Subcommittees of Judiciary and Corrections; K-12 Education and School Aid; Retirement; and Capital Outlay. When not serving as a legislator, he has been in private law practice. Senator Cropsey lives with his wife Erika in DeWitt, Michigan, and has two sons serving in the Marine Corps, and another son and a daughter attending college.
